diff --git a/Toolkit.sln b/Toolkit.sln index e9e5e6a..649975e 100755 --- a/Toolkit.sln +++ b/Toolkit.sln @@ -6,6 +6,10 @@ MinimumVisualStudioVersion = 10.0.40219.1 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Tools", "Tools", "{36EED776-1944-4C7B-A662-FBB1E36B6773}" EndProject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"ArchiveTool", "Tools\ArchiveTool\ArchiveTool.csproj", "{7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}" + ProjectSection(ProjectDependencies) = postProject + {569CDE34-96F0-44BE-BD31-62B6A43C85B8} = {569CDE34-96F0-44BE-BD31-62B6A43C85B8} + {718F3F76-51AE-46CB-B11B-027B9BBC8A0B} = {718F3F76-51AE-46CB-B11B-027B9BBC8A0B} + EndProjectSection EndProject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"TextureTool", "Tools\TextureTool\TextureTool.csproj", "{0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}" EndProject @@ -25,6 +29,7 @@ EndProject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"RageLib.GTA5.UnitTests", "RageLib.GTA5.UnitTests\RageLib.GTA5.UnitTests.csproj", "{34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}" ProjectSection(ProjectDependencies) = postProject {569CDE34-96F0-44BE-BD31-62B6A43C85B8} = {569CDE34-96F0-44BE-BD31-62B6A43C85B8} + {718F3F76-51AE-46CB-B11B-027B9BBC8A0B} = {718F3F76-51AE-46CB-B11B-027B9BBC8A0B} EndProjectSection EndProject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"_TestTools.GTA5", "_TestTools.GTA5", "{E240F677-DCC5-4C33-B370-119A9E4A5144}" @@ -42,116 +47,78 @@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"GenerateMetaEnumsAndStructs EndProject Global GlobalSection(SolutionConfigurationPlatforms) = preSolution - Debug|Any CPU = Debug|Any CPU Debug|x64 = Debug|x64 Debug|x86 = Debug|x86 - Release|Any CPU = Release|Any CPU Release|x64 = Release|x64 Release|x86 = Release|x86 EndGlobalSection GlobalSection(ProjectConfigurationPlatforms) = postSolution - {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|Any CPU.Build.0 = Debug|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|x64.ActiveCfg = Debug|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|x64.Build.0 = Debug|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|x86.ActiveCfg = Debug|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Debug|x86.Build.0 = Debug|Any CPU - {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|Any CPU.ActiveCfg = Release|Any CPU - {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|Any CPU.Build.0 = Release|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|x64.ActiveCfg = Release|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|x64.Build.0 = Release|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|x86.ActiveCfg = Release|Any CPU {7A5CAE95-08CD-4E4A-A900-77E2732EE6BC}.Release|x86.Build.0 = Release|Any CPU - {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|Any CPU.Build.0 = Debug|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|x64.ActiveCfg = Debug|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|x64.Build.0 = Debug|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|x86.ActiveCfg = Debug|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Debug|x86.Build.0 = Debug|Any CPU - {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|Any CPU.ActiveCfg = Release|Any CPU - {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|Any CPU.Build.0 = Release|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|x64.ActiveCfg = Release|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|x64.Build.0 = Release|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|x86.ActiveCfg = Release|Any CPU {0C1A9502-FEF1-423D-8798-FCC5C84EAEFE}.Release|x86.Build.0 = Release|Any CPU - {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|Any CPU.Build.0 = Debug|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|x64.ActiveCfg = Debug|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|x64.Build.0 = Debug|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|x86.ActiveCfg = Debug|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Debug|x86.Build.0 = Debug|Any CPU - {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|Any CPU.ActiveCfg = Release|Any CPU - {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|Any CPU.Build.0 = Release|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|x64.ActiveCfg = Release|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|x64.Build.0 = Release|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|x86.ActiveCfg = Release|Any CPU {718F3F76-51AE-46CB-B11B-027B9BBC8A0B}.Release|x86.Build.0 = Release|Any CPU - {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|Any CPU.Build.0 = Debug|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|x64.ActiveCfg = Debug|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|x64.Build.0 = Debug|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|x86.ActiveCfg = Debug|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Debug|x86.Build.0 = Debug|Any CPU - {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|Any CPU.ActiveCfg = Release|Any CPU - {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|Any CPU.Build.0 = Release|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|x64.ActiveCfg = Release|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|x64.Build.0 = Release|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|x86.ActiveCfg = Release|Any CPU {569CDE34-96F0-44BE-BD31-62B6A43C85B8}.Release|x86.Build.0 = Release|Any CPU - {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Debug|Any CPU.ActiveCfg = Debug|x64 - {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Debug|Any CPU.Build.0 = Debug|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Debug|x64.ActiveCfg = Debug|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Debug|x64.Build.0 = Debug|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Debug|x86.ActiveCfg = Debug|x64 - {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Release|Any CPU.ActiveCfg = Release|x64 - {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Release|Any CPU.Build.0 = Release|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Release|x64.ActiveCfg = Release|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Release|x64.Build.0 = Release|x64 {755AB64B-16B4-4C90-AA3B-BFF448E5A21E}.Release|x86.ActiveCfg = Release|x64 - {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|Any CPU.Build.0 = Debug|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|x64.ActiveCfg = Debug|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|x64.Build.0 = Debug|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|x86.ActiveCfg = Debug|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Debug|x86.Build.0 = Debug|Any CPU - {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|Any CPU.ActiveCfg = Release|Any CPU - {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|Any CPU.Build.0 = Release|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|x64.ActiveCfg = Release|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|x64.Build.0 = Release|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|x86.ActiveCfg = Release|Any CPU {EE0B585C-081B-4E36-AF53-7F4E4D5E7A65}.Release|x86.Build.0 = Release|Any CPU - {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|Any CPU.Build.0 = Debug|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|x64.ActiveCfg = Debug|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|x64.Build.0 = Debug|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|x86.ActiveCfg = Debug|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Debug|x86.Build.0 = Debug|Any CPU - {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|Any CPU.ActiveCfg = Release|Any CPU - {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|Any CPU.Build.0 = Release|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|x64.ActiveCfg = Release|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|x64.Build.0 = Release|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|x86.ActiveCfg = Release|Any CPU {34E4D20C-A0BF-4BE8-B35E-B18E73BA2D23}.Release|x86.Build.0 = Release|Any CPU - {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|Any CPU.Build.0 = Debug|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|x64.ActiveCfg = Debug|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|x64.Build.0 = Debug|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|x86.ActiveCfg = Debug|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Debug|x86.Build.0 = Debug|Any CPU - {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|Any CPU.ActiveCfg = Release|Any CPU - {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|Any CPU.Build.0 = Release|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|x64.ActiveCfg = Release|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|x64.Build.0 = Release|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|x86.ActiveCfg = Release|Any CPU {D6DC4413-15ED-4511-B0DB-D287EA1FDC99}.Release|x86.Build.0 = Release|Any CPU - {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|Any CPU.ActiveCfg = Debug|Any CPU - {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|Any CPU.Build.0 = Debug|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|x64.ActiveCfg = Debug|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|x64.Build.0 = Debug|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|x86.ActiveCfg = Debug|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Debug|x86.Build.0 = Debug|Any CPU - {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Release|Any CPU.ActiveCfg = Release|Any CPU - {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Release|Any CPU.Build.0 = Release|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Release|x64.ActiveCfg = Release|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Release|x64.Build.0 = Release|Any CPU {AA6C01BA-97C3-498E-8274-16CF113B5B3D}.Release|x86.ActiveCfg = Release|Any CPU diff --git a/build.ps1 b/build.ps1 index 3af89e5..8cefbe4 100644 --- a/build.ps1 +++ b/build.ps1 @@ -30,4 +30,5 @@ function Find-MSBuild $MSBuild = Find-MSBuild +& "$MSBuild" -t:restore & "$MSBuild" Toolkit.sln /p:Configuration=$build